Some energy is always lost in the form of heat due to inefficiencies in the conversion process. This loss is known as thermal energy or heat loss.
Mechanical energy is converted into thermal energy when you rub your hands together. The friction between your hands causes them to generate heat, which warms them up.
When kinetic energy is transformed into thermal energy, the movement of particles increases, causing them to collide and generate heat. This process is known as thermal energy conversion.
